8a80461ac6 nvmf/tcp: execute buffer allocation only if request is the first of pendings
RDMA transport executes spdk_nvmf_rdma_request_parse_sgl() only if
the request is the first of the pending requests in the case
RDMA_REQUEST_STATE_NEED_BUFFER in the state machine
spdk_nvmf_rdma_requests_process().

This made RDMA transport possible to use STAILQ for pending requests
because STAILQ_REMOVE parses from head and is slow when the target is in
the middle of STAILQ.

On the other hand, TCP transport executes spdk_nvmf_tcp_req_parse_sgl()
even if the request is in the middle of the pending request in the case
TCP_REQUEST_STATE_NEED_BUFFER in the state machine
spdk_nvmf_tcp_req_process() if the request has in-capsule data.

Hence TCP transport have used TAILQ for pending requests.

This patch removes the condition if the request has in-capsule data
from the case TCP_REQUEST_STATE_NEED_BUFFER.

The purpose of this patch is to unify I/O buffer management further.

Performance degradation was not observed even after this patch.

Evgeniy Kochetov
01887d3c96 nvmf/rdma: Fix data WR release
One of stop conditions in data WR release function was wrong. This
can cause release of uncompleted data WRs. Release of WRs that are
not yet completed leads to different side-effects, up to data
corruption.

The issue was introduced with send WR batching feature in commit
9d63933b7f4cd3b279b2b481ed452c64c226dcd3.

This patch fixes stop condition and contains some refactoring to
simplify WR release function.

Ziye Yang
d50736776c nvmf/tcp: Use a big buffer for PDU receving.
Purpose: Reduce the recv/readv system call.
Method: Use a big recv buffer to conduct the read.
Though it will introduce addtional buffer copy,
we hope that the overhead introduced by buffer copy will
be smaller compared with frequent recv/readv system call overhead.
And the design is to make a trade off between them.

Ziye Yang
6d4f580e79 nvmf/tcp: Remove spdk_nvmf_tcp_qpair_process_pending
Phenomenon:
Test case:  Using the following command to test
./test/nvmf/target/shutdown.sh --iso --transport=tcp
without this patch, it will cause coredump.
The error is that the NVMe/TCP request in data buffer
waiting list has "FREE" state.

We do not need call this function in
spdk_nvmf_tcp_qpair_flush_pdus_internal, it causes the
bug during shutdown test since it will call the function
recursively, and it does not work for the shutdown path.

There are two possible recursive calls:

(1)spdk_nvmf_tcp_qpair_flush_pdus_internal ->
spdk_nvmf_tcp_qpair_process_pending ->
spdk_nvmf_tcp_qpair_flush_pdus_internal ->
>..
(2) spdk_nvmf_tcp_qpair_flush_pdus_internal->
pdu completion (pdu->cb)
->..
-> spdk_nvmf_tcp_qpair_flush_pdus_internal.

And we need to move the processing for NVMe/TCP requests
which are waiting buffer in another function to handle
in order to avoid the complicated possbile recursive
function calls. (Previously, we found the simliar
issue in spdk_nvmf_tcp_qpair_flush_pdus_internal for
pdu sending handling)

But we cannot remove this feature,
otherwise, the initiator will hang for waiting the
I/O. So we add the same functionality in spdk_nvmf_tcp_poll_group_poll
function.

Purpose: To fix the NVMe/TCP shutdown issue.
And this patch also reables the test for shutdown and bdevio.
